What kind of oil are you using?  If it is synthetic the rings most likely will never seat.  I use a good grade of petroleum oil for the first 1K miles.  Limiting the rpm to 3 K for the first couple hundred miles. Then slowly go to higher rpm for the remainder.  Now I do break in's for longevity so there will be other preferred methods.
